This function will spawn a new thread that runs a tokio
localset, which in turn will trigger the specified event
and run it.
On it's own it doesn't do a lot, but it provides a way
to perform background tasks in lua.
```lua
kumo.on('init', function()
kumo.spawn_task {
event_name = 'my.task',
args = { 'hello', 'there' },
}
end)
kumo.on('my.task', function(args)
-- Prints: `I am the task. ["hello","there"]`
print('I am the task.', kumo.json_encode(args))
end)
```
